Frequently Asked Questions

How does Marble Bar rank in crime?

Marble Bar suburb is ranked 14/100 in Australia by number and severity of crimes proportionate to population, where 0 means no crime.

Is Marble Bar a safe suburb?

Marble Bar suburb is a relatively safe area. Crime exists but does not impact most people.

What are the main crime problems in Marble Bar?

The top crime types in Marble Bar are Assault and related offences, Burglary/Break and enter, Motor Vehicle Theft.

What is the most reported crime in Marble Bar?

10 Assault and related offences cases were reported in Marble Bar in 2025.

Is crime increasing in Marble Bar?

Crime in Marble Bar has decreased by 85.92% from 2024 to 2025.

How many murders were in Marble Bar in 2025?

There were no Homicide and related offences cases in Marble Bar in 2025.

The data is based on annual 2025 data from state police departments and population data from the 2021 ABS Census. Rank is calculated for crimes weighted by severity and proportionate to population.
